What is a Mental Illness Assessment?
A mental illness evaluation is when a professional, such as your family doctor or a psychologist, examines to determine if there is a problem with online mental health assessment health. It may also reveal future risk factors.
During the assessment the practitioner will observe you and your general behavior. They will also test your level of alertness attentiveness, attention to detail as well as motor and mood, speech activity, affect, and memory.
It's a way to discover what's wrong with you.
A mental health assessment is a set of questions that you must answer with the assistance of a qualified professional. It can be used to determine the severity of your symptoms and help you find solutions that can help you feel more relaxed. It can also help you decide whether or not to pursue treatment for a specific private mental health assessment london disease. This type of assessment can be the first step to taking control of your health.
If you or someone you care about is suffering from symptoms that interfere with normal functioning, it is important to seek a mental health assessment. Signs of depression, anxiety, or thoughts of suicidal behaviour can be frightening and cause problems with your daily life. They can be treated by treatment and medication. It is important to seek help early since the presence of one or two symptoms does not necessarily indicate a serious mental illness. If multiple symptoms are present at the same time or the symptoms are severe, it is essential to talk with a psychiatrist.
The evaluation will include a thorough review of the individual's issues. The evaluation will include the symptom and duration of the symptoms, as well an explanation of how they affect their daily lives. The questionnaire will also inquire about any prior treatments for psychiatric or mental disorders, as well as any family history of mental illness. The test could also comprise a cognitive test to evaluate your ability to recall information and think clearly. The assessment will also ask you to answer questions about your relationships with family and friends as well as your school or work responsibilities and other aspects of your life.

It's a method to determine whether you require treatment
A mental health assessment is a method that can be used to determine if you require treatment for a mental health issue. It is an interview conducted by a trained mental health professional. It involves a range of questions that assist in identifying the symptoms of your illness. The therapist will use this information to identify your condition and create a treatment plan. This could include medication or psychotherapy. The therapist will also monitor your progress throughout the treatment process to ensure that you are making progress in your treatment.
The first step in the mental health assessment process is to complete a thorough medical history. The therapist will inquire about any recent or ongoing physical problems and any medications you are taking. They will also inquire about your mood behavior, memory, and mood. It is important to be honest and transparent with your therapist throughout this process. If you are having difficulty communicating, your therapist might use other methods to gather the information they require for example, talking to family members or close friends.
In accordance with the condition, some tests will require lab tests. These tests could include blood or urine tests. Other types of tests may include X-rays or CT scans. The counselor will take into consideration your family history, and also past psychosis histories. This is important, especially in the case of family members who have a history of mental illness. The therapist will also inquire with you about your job and your daily routine.
A psychiatrist, psychologist or social worker can perform a mental illness assessment. It could also be conducted by a general practitioner or pediatrician. If you do not have a primary healthcare practitioner, you can ask for an appointment. If you have children, the evaluation will be adapted to their age and developmental stage. The results of the assessment will be confidential.
This is a great way to determine whether you require an additional opinion from a specialist
A second opinion from a specialist could be helpful if you have mental illness. It can aid you in getting the diagnosis and treatment you require. However, it is important to recognize that a second doctor may not agree with your initial diagnosis or even recommend the same medications. The reason is that no single psychiatrist has all the information about every disease. It is crucial to be as honest as you can and explain your symptoms in the most precise way.
During the exam, the doctor will ask you questions about your mood and behaviour. The doctor will also look at your facial expressions and body language. The doctor will inquire about your medical background, including any medications that you are currently taking. They will also inquire about family members who suffer from mental illness. They will also inquire about any traumatic events that have occurred in your life as well as your work background. The doctor will then check your body, looking for signs of depression or anxiety. They will also look for a physical cause of your symptoms, like thyroid issues or blood disorder.
The second opinion will also include a cognitive assessment that will consist of an assessment of your ability to think clearly and recall things. You will be asked questions regarding how you are able to accomplish daily tasks, such as focusing your attention or remembering short lists. You will be asked to solve basic math problems. This will help the psychiatrist determine whether or not your illness is affecting your memory and reasoning skills.
In addition to assessing your mental state, the psychiatrist will examine your body to determine if there are any physical reasons for your symptoms. They will use the techniques of a CT scan, magnetic resonance imaging (MRI) or blood test to identify medical conditions that can affect your mood and mental health, such as certain types tumors or drug-induced metabolism disturbances.
